Output 17c08436cb7b5f8d6a245cfb22eff86b765121e2616dce83eb55eccb023c02be:1

value
9150414
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e270c669cdf6e2bb783f0833c2a1734359db104 OP_EQUALVERIFY OP_CHECKSIG
address
188EV6ZwoMX11LeRsHaoC9ctLHQtJpYQBJ
transaction
17c08436cb7b5f8d6a245cfb22eff86b765121e2616dce83eb55eccb023c02be
spent
true